Conditions

acute low-tone sensorineural hearing loss

Interventions

prednisolone isosorbide ATP

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1) within 1 week from the onset 2) without previous treatment 3) without any past history of acute hearing loss 4) the sum of the hearing level at 125, 250, 500 Hz is more than 70dB 5) the sum of the hearing level at 2, 4, 8 kHz is less than 60dB
